The java.lang.System.arraycopy() method copies an array from the specified source array, beginning at the specified position, to the specified position of the destination array.A subsequence of array components are copied from the source array referenced by src to the destination array referenced by dest.The number of components copied is …

WebThe java.util.Arrays.copyOf (int [] original,int newLength) method copies the specified array, truncating or padding with zeros (if necessary) so the copy has the specified length. For all indices that are valid in both the original array and the copy, the two arrays will contain identical values. For any indices that are valid in the copy but ... Copying Arrays Using arraycopy() method. In Java, the System class contains a method named arraycopy() to copy arrays. This method is a better approach to copy arrays than the above two. The arraycopy() method allows you to copy a specified portion of the source array to the destination array. For example, Web30 iun. 2011 · This answer doesn't make a whole lot of sense. WebJava: Copying an array. Copying an array is one of the few situations where Object.clone is a good choice. int[] original = { 10, 20, 30 }; int[] copy = original.clone(); It works for object arrays as well, but note that it makes a shallow copy; the objects are not copied, only the references. See Shallow vs Deep Copy. If you need to make a ...
